Shining Near-Mint 1871-CC Eagle
1871-CC $10 AU58 NGC. Despite a mintage of 8,085 pieces, the 1871-CC eagle is actually one of the more available Carson City eagles of that decade in lower grades, according to Winter (2001). Regardless of its status in Very Fine and below, this issue remains a condition rarity in Choice AU and becomes even more elusive in near-Mint. The strongly lustrous surfaces of this noteworthy coin are predominantly wheat-gold with emerald accents in the fields. Well struck overall with solid detail on the reverse, though the central hair and lower stars reveal a touch of softness. Only a trace of friction is present on the highpoints, and the piece has strong eye appeal despite the scattered abrasions found on almost every 1871-CC eagle. NGC has graded just two finer examples, and PCGS has certified only one (6/07).(Registry values: N7079)Coin Index Numbers: (NGC ID# 264X, PCGS# 8661, Greysheet# 9473)
